Introduction In mid-1944., Yugoslav Partisans received a number American light tanks M3A3 Stuart from the British. These were used to equip the First Tank Brigade of NOVJ ("People's Liberation Army of Yugoslavia"), which was raised in Bari in summer of 1944. by the British.
